There is a valley in the center of Marukan, cradled by forested hills and, until recently, forgotten by all but the cruel forest kings that squabbled over the essence flows in the region. It was here that the circle of young exalts made their home, and began forging a nation of the Marukan. This plain is now called the Eye of Hiparkes, named for the wheel of roads with its hub in the center of the plain at a small town called God Crossing.

Rivers Between Us commanded that the roads be built, and in the span of two weeks they were built by two hundred earth elementals working night and day. First the road bed was excavated. Arrow-straight paths were carved through hillsides, making vaulted tunnels, and the site of the road was built up on an embankment of crushed stone to provide drainage. The road bed was cut ten paces across, wide enough for two guild caravans to pass side by side, and the bed was laid with slabs of granite five paces square and one pace thick. This was then covered with an equally thick layer of gravel and sand, and topped with a half pace of metalling, formed from paving stones fused with molten iron.

The road is well known in the area for its decorative arches, constructed apparently of solid brass, each emblazoned with a repeating sun motif. Every twenty miles along the road there is a spacious pavillion with a fire pit in the center, protected from the elements, and plenty of room for hitching horses next to a stone manger and well. Travellers in the area also call it the "Easy Road" or the "Gentle Road".

The Eye of Hiparkes connects the Plum Blossom Retreat in the north, the Flame-bond Forge in the East, and the Pagoda of Infinite Strategy in the west. Roads also extend to the northeast, leading to the Marukan Redoubt, and the southwest to Celeren, with southern roads connecting several of the smaller range towns, and an eastern road that leads to a port town on the Marukan border. At the center of the Eye is the small town of God Crossing.

Grassfoot is the god of the Eye of Hiparkes, and is but one of the many travelers to be found using the newly formed paths.
